In this paper we solve the MSEIR epidemic model by using the differential fractional transformation method. Using the differential Riemann-Liouville and the Caputo fractional derivative; we study convergent of MSEIR epidemic model; we use some theorems of fractional to introduce the solution of MSEIR epidemic Model. Numerical results are provided to confirm the theoretical result and the efficiency of the proposed method.
